Bulb Farming in this Country: Prospects and Challenges

Garlic farming in Kenya is quickly becoming a viable business , presenting significant avenues for producers, especially in upland regions. Need for garlic, both domestically and for export to neighboring countries , is growing, fueled by its preference in local dishes and its use in the health industry . However, this growing industry faces numerous obstacles . These include insufficient access to quality bulbs , increasing production expenses , storage waste due to unsuitable preservation facilities, and volatility in sale rates .

  • Insufficient access to funds
  • Bug and invasive plant outbreaks
  • Absence of advanced expertise among producers

Addressing these difficulties through better agricultural practices , national aid, and capital injection in infrastructure is crucial to capitalizing on the full feasibility of garlic production in Kenya.

This Nutritional Benefit of This Bulb and The Uses

The Garlic is the truly remarkable addition to the diet, boasting an impressive selection of nutrients. It contains notable amounts of selenium, vitamin C, and quite a few antioxidants, these help safeguard your body's cells from harm. Besides, this herb is believed for the potential advantages related to cardiovascular health, such as helping to decrease blood levels and aid lipid levels.
